Step 1
Cover the potatoes with water and boil about 25 minutes or until soft when stuck with a fork. Remove from water and let cool.
Step 2
In a large bowl cut potatoes in chunks, add chopped eggs, dill pickles, onion, celery seeds, salt and black pepper.
Step 3
Whisk together the mayonnaise and honey mustard and add to the other ingredients.
Step 4
Toss all ingredients together until well mixed.
Step 5
Refrigerate until cold before serving. Makes 10 to 12 servings.
